Episode 2 is a cracker with South Africa’s Sinalo Jafta (hence why it’s that little bit longer!) Georgie and Alex chat to international wicket-keeper about her cricket dreams and what it’s been like riding the rollercoaster with South Africa over the last few years including playing in the landmark test match in England. She was incredibly open about her struggles with mental health and spoke with such wisdom and honesty about finding herself in a difficult place due to the sport she loves as well as sharing news of her charity work with the Sinalo Jafta 10 Foundation (link here: https://sj10foundation.co.za/)  and what she hopes to achieve.  It really is a MUST LISTEN. --- Send in a voice message: https://anchor.fm/womens-cricket-chat/message
